HP B- Accelerators Linux manual Health monitoring techniques

Page 53

block device, beyond specifying that the mount must be read-only. For example, under Linux, ext3 requires that -o ro, noload is used. The noload option directs the file system not to attempt to replay the journal.

Read-only mode must be considered a final opportunity to migrate data off the device since device failure is more likely with continued use.

The IO Accelerator might enter failure mode. In this case, the device is offline and inaccessible. This can be caused by an internal catastrophic failure, improper firmware upgrade procedures, or device wears out.

IMPORTANT:

For service or warranty-related questions, contact the company you purchased the device from.

For products with multiple IO Accelerator devices, these modes are maintained independently for each device.

Health monitoring techniques

fio-status

Output from the fio-statusutility shows the health percentage and drive state. These items are referenced as Media status in the following sample output.

Found 3 ioMemory devices in this system Fusion-io driver version: 3.1.0 build 364 Adapter: Single Adapter

HP IO Accelerator 1.30TB, Product Number:AJ878B, SN:1133D0248, FIO SN:1134D9565

...

Media status: Healthy; Reserves: 100.00%, warn at 10.00%; Data: 99.12% Lifetime data volumes:

Physical bytes written: 6,423,563,326,064

Physical bytes read : 5,509,006,756,312

HP IO Accelerator Management Tool: In the Device Report tab, look for the Reserve Space percentage in the right column. The higher the percentage, the healthier the drive is likely to be.

SNMP: On Windows or Linux operating systems, see the corresponding section for details on "Configuring the SNMP master agent."

The following Health Status messages are produced by the fio-statusutility:

Healthy

Read-only

Reduced-write

Unknown

Monitoring IO Accelerator health 53

Image 53
Contents HP IO Accelerator Version 3.2.3 Linux User Guide Page Contents Maintenance Resources About this guide Contents summaryProduct naming IntroductionOverview IO Accelerator capacity 320GB 640GB Models AJ878B BK836A Performance attributesSupported hardware Required operating environmentSupported firmware revisions Introduction Introduction Installation overview Software installationInstalling RPM packages on SUSE, RHEL, and OEL $ uname -rRpm -Uvh fio*.rpm Rpm -Uvh iomemory-vsl-kernel-version-VSL-version.x8664.rpm$ rpmbuild --rebuild iomemory-vsl-VSL-version.src.rpm Building an RPM installation packageBuilding the IO Accelerator driver from source Upgrading device firmware from VSL 1.x.x or 2.x.x to $ rpm -qa grep -i iomemory Upgrading procedureFio-bugreport $ modprobe iomemory-vsl Fio-update-iodrive iodriveversion.fff$ rpm -e iomemory-vsl-2.6.18-194.el5-2.2.0.82-1.0 Loading the IO Accelerator driver # Provides iomemory-vsl # Required-Start boot.udevControlling IO Accelerator driver loading Fio-attach /dev/fct$ chkconfig --del iomemory-vsl Using the init script$ chkconfig --add iomemory-vsl # blacklist iomemory-vslUsing module parameters Setting the IO Accelerator driver optionsMounting filesystems Handling IO Accelerator driver unloadsPersistent configuration One-time configurationUpgrading the firmware $ modprobe iomemory-vsl auto-attach=0Using the device as swap Enabling PCIe powerUsing the Logical Volume Manager Options iomemoryvsl preallocatememory=1072,4997,6710,10345Device partitions Configuring RAIDDevice /dev/fio Etc/mdadm.conf$ mdadm --assemble --scan Chkconfig boot.md on Chkconfig mdadmd on$ mdadm --detail --scan Fio-status Building a RAID 10 across multiple devicesDiscard Trim on Linux Understanding Discard Trim supportSnmp details for Linux Setting up Snmp for LinuxFiles and directories Snmp master agentInstalling the Snmp subagent Configuring the Snmp master agentYum install net-snmp rsync Snmp agentX subagentSubagent log file Running and configuring the Snmp subagentManually running the Snmp subagent Enabling Snmp test mode Using the Snmp sample config filesPCI0100.0 Setting up Snmp for Linux Supported Snmp MIB fields Troubleshooting SnmpSnmp MIB Maintenance tools MaintenanceDevice LED indicators Command-line utilitiesFio-update-iodrive Enabling PCIe power overrideEnabling the override parameter Common maintenance tasksOptions iomemory-vsl externalpoweroverride=value Disabling auto attach Uninstalling the IO Accelerator driver RPM packageUnloading the IO Accelerator driver Disabling the driver Unmanaged shutdown issuesEtc/modprobe.d/iomemory-vsl.conf Options iomemoryvsl autoattach=0Utilities reference UtilitiesFio-attach Fio-attach device optionsFio-bugreport Fio-beaconFio-beacon device options Tmp/fio-bugreport-20100121.173256-sdv9ko.tar.bz2Fio-detach Fio-format options device Fio-formatFio-detach device options Fio-pci-check options Fio-pci-checkFio-status Fio-snmp-agentxFio-snmp-agentx options Fio-status device optionsUtilities Fio-sure-erase Fio-sure-erase options device Fio-update-iodrive Fio-update-iodrive options iodriveversion.fff Domainbusslot.func Health metrics Monitoring IO Accelerator healthNand flash and component failure Health monitoring techniques Software RAID and health monitoring About flashback protection technologyIntroduction to performance and tuning Performance and tuningDisabling Dvfs Limiting Apci C-statesSetting the interrupt handler affinity Setting Numa affinityAdvanced configuration example Numa configurationIntroduction to Numa architecture Numa node override parameter13,14,18,19 For more information Subscription serviceResources Regulatory information Safety and regulatory complianceWarranty information Before you contact HP Support and other resourcesHP contact information Customer Self RepairRéparation par le client CSR Riparazione da parte del cliente Reparaciones del propio cliente Reparo feito pelo cliente Support and other resources Support and other resources Support and other resources Acronyms and abbreviations SMH Documentation feedback Index Uninstalling utilities